Softball Recap: Tyrone Golden Eagles vs. Clearfield Bison
After losing to Clearfield the last time they met, Tyrone decided to demonstrate that turnabout is fair play. The Golden Eagles came out on top against the Bison by a score of 7-3 on Thursday. The victory made it back-to-back wins for the Golden Eagles.

Kaitlyn Rockwell spent all seven innings on the mound, and it's clear why: she surrendered three earned runs on nine hits and racked up 13 Ks. She has been consistent: she hasn't tossed less than six strikeouts in five consecutive appearances.
At the plate, Amariah Sprankle was a standout: she went 2-for-3 with three runs and one double. Another player making a difference was Lucy Fogleman, who went 2-for-3 with one stolen base, one run, and one double.
Tyrone's victory bumped their record up to 5-2. As for Clearfield, their loss dropped their record down to 2-2.
Tyrone didn't take long to hit the field again: they've already played their next contest, a 9-2 defeat against Bellwood-Antis on the 13th. As for Clearfield, they have also already played their next game, an 8-0 loss against Westmont Hilltop on the 10th.
